The Seismic Landscape of Istanbul
Istanbul’s unique geographical position makes it notably vulnerable to seismic activities.Situated on complex fault lines, this vibrant metropolis has experienced significant earthquakes throughout its history. According to recent data, the probability of experiencing a major earthquake in this city within the next few decades remains alarmingly high.

Findings: Resilience Disparities Across Neighborhoods
The results revealed stark differences in resilience between different parts of Istanbul.Affluent districts often showed better structural reinforcement measures compared to under-resourced areas were informal settlements are prevalent. As a notable example, residents in higher socioeconomic neighborhoods reported more access to emergency training sessions than those living in economically disadvantaged regions.
Case Examples
One notable example involves Bağcılar—a district that has implemented extensive training programs aimed at equipping citizens with essential survival skills during seismic events—contrasting sharply with Tarlabaşı where community awareness initiatives are nearly non-existent due to systemic neglect.
